Oscar Wilde and the Radical Politics of the Fin de Siècle /
Explores the influence of contemporary radicalism over Oscar WildeOffers a new, politicised interpretation of Wilde's most famous literary worksContextualises Wilde's writing by reading it against the contemporary political crises that it addressedFocuses on archival research, drawing on W...
